Using our experience with concentrated loading on a simple beam, Prob. 3–20, consider a uniformly loaded simple beam (Table A–9–7).
(a) Show that the stress-to-load equation for a rectangular-cross-section beam is given by
W = 4/3 σbh2/l
Where W = wl
(b) Subscript every parameter with m (for model) and divide the model equation into the prototype equation. Introduce the scale factor s as in Prob. 3
